To thrive in Livestock Management, you need a solid background in animal husbandry, nutrition, breeding practices, and agricultural science, often supported by a relevant degree or hands-on experience. Familiarity with herd management software, farm machinery, and certifications such as Beef Quality Assurance or similar are highly valuable. Strong leadership,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ication skills help you coordinate teams and adapt to changing conditions. These skills ensure optimal animal welfare, productivity, and efficient farm operations.
A Livestock Management job involves overseeing the care, breeding, and well-being of farm animals such as cattle, sheep, pigs, and poultry. Responsibilities include feeding, health monitoring, record-keeping, and ensuring proper housing conditions. Livestock managers also work to improve productivity, manage staff, and adhere to animal welfare regulations. The role requires knowledge of animal science, nutrition, and business management to ensure efficient operations.
Livestock management professionals often face challenges such as adapting to changing weather conditions, preventing and controlling animal diseases, and maintaining optimal herd health and productivity. They must also effectively manage resources, oversee staff, and comply with regulatory standards. Handling these challenges requires a proactive approach, staying current with industry best practices, and coordinating closely with veterinarians, suppliers, and team members. Overcoming these obstacles not only enhances the well-being of livestock but also supports the overall success and sustainability of the operation.

Position Summary
The Department of Animal and Avian Sciences at the University of Maryland invites applications for a Lecturer in Applied Animal Science with expertise in equine science and working knowledge of livestock systems. This is a high-impact, teaching-focused position within a dynamic undergraduate program of over 300 students that integrates scientific principles with hands-on learning across species. A defining strength of the program is its on-campus teaching farm, where horses, sheep, cattle, goats, pigs, and chickens are actively incorporated into coursework, providing students with direct experience in animal management and production systems.
The Lecturer will play a central role in delivering this experiential curriculum while contributing to the development of new Animal Science and Equine Science minors. This includes the opportunity to develop two new courses, Equine Behavior and Training and Applied Livestock Management for non-majors, alongside teaching established courses and supporting student success through advising, internships, and career mentorship.
